Key Points
- •Microsoft created a new 6,000-person unit specifically for enterprise AI consulting and integration.
- •The initiative is led by Judson Althoff, CEO of Microsoft's commercial business.
- •The focus is on driving tangible business value and utilization for enterprise clients.
